Why is an established professional so valuable to data science?

When you first think of data science you probably think about all of the technical aspects of the job, but being a data scientist requires more than just the technical skills. Being a data scientist in the field means that you need a variety of interpersonal skills including:

  • communication skills
  • management skills
  • leadership skills
  • administrative skills
  •  professional network.

As an established professional, you have already developed many of these skills and will potentially save the company time and money because of it. Knowing the advantage that hiring you with these skills can potentially provide a company can give you more confidence with interviewing or negotiating.
